FREE WALKING TOUR & other tours • city tours • day trips • multi-day tours across Croatia ‖ FREE TOUR SCHEDULE: from May 1st to Oct 31st every day at 10 am and 6 pm; ‖ PLEASE VISIT WEBSITE FOR FREE TOUR BOOKING: free walking tours are not paid so you will not be able to book here.
Split, Croatia

Beautiful guided walking tour inside Diocletian's palace, starting from the golden gate (northern entrance) to the Riva, passing through cathedral, baptistery, southern and western gate. The Guide, Ivana, really good: she spoke clear and easy to understand English and gave a lot of historical information and anecdotes about the city and the palace. It is worth participating to better understand the city and its history ☺️ recommended!
